Hi! Thanks for stopping in.You can keep a starter going all the time. You need to give it a feed once a week and give the bag a mush as usually. If you aren't going to divide it and pass it along, make sure you feed your starter a smaller amount so it doesn't get too large. You can always divide it and freeze your extra portions.
